The fundamentals of Jet Engine Operation



At its core, a jet engine operates on the precept of Newton's Third Law of Movement: for each motion, there's an equal and opposite reaction. In a jet engine, air is drawn in via an intake, compressed, combined with fuel, private plane travel cost and ignited. The ensuing high-strain exhaust gases are expelled out of the rear of the engine, propelling the aircraft ahead.


The first components of a jet engine include:


  1. Air Intake: The front section of the engine the place air enters. The design of the intake is crucial for maintaining the right airflow and stress.

  2. Compressor: This element compresses the incoming air, increasing its strain and temperature. Compressors may be axial or private plane travel cost centrifugal, with axial compressors being extra frequent in excessive-efficiency engines.

  3. Combustion Chamber: Right here, private plane travel cost the compressed air is blended with gas and ignited. The combustion process generates excessive-pressure, high-temperature gases.

  4. Turbine: The excessive-pressure gases circulation by a turbine, which extracts vitality to drive the compressor. This is essential for the engine's self-sustaining operation.

  5. Exhaust: Lastly, the gases exit by the exhaust nozzle, creating thrust. The design of the nozzle can affect the speed and efficiency of the engine.

Varieties of Jet Engines



Jet engines could be categorised into several varieties, every suited for specific functions:


  1. Turbojet Engines: The only type of jet engine, turbojets are primarily utilized in military aircraft and some older business jets. They are efficient at excessive speeds however are less fuel-environment friendly at decrease speeds.

  2. Turbofan Engines: These are the most common kind of jet engine utilized in commercial aviation right now. Turbofans have a large fan at the entrance that gives extra thrust by bypassing a portion of the air around the engine core. This design enhances fuel effectivity and reduces noise, making them excellent for passenger aircraft.

  3. Turboprop Engines: Combining jet engine expertise with propeller-driven aircraft, turboprops are environment friendly at lower speeds and are sometimes utilized in regional and commuter aircraft. They supply glorious gas effectivity and are capable of short takeoff and landing.

  4. Ramjet and Scramjet Engines: These engines are designed for supersonic and hypersonic flight. Ramjets operate efficiently at high speeds without shifting components, whereas scramjets enable for combustion in a supersonic airflow, making them appropriate for superior aerospace functions.

The way forward for Jet Propulsion Technology



Because the aviation business faces increasing stress to cut back carbon emissions and improve gasoline efficiency, the future of jet propulsion technology is more likely to give attention to innovation and sustainability. Key areas of development embody:


  1. Various Fuels: The exploration of sustainable aviation fuels (SAFs) made from renewable resources is gaining momentum. These fuels can considerably scale back the carbon footprint of jet engines.

  2. Electric and Hybrid Engines: Research into electric and hybrid propulsion systems is underway, aiming to create quieter, extra environment friendly engines that produce zero emissions during flight.

  3. Advanced Supplies: The event of lightweight, heat-resistant supplies can enhance engine performance and effectivity, permitting for greater working temperatures and pressures.

  4. Noise Discount Applied sciences: Innovations in engine design, akin to quieter fan designs and advanced noise-canceling technologies, intention to reduce the influence of aviation noise on communities close to airports.

  5. Supersonic Travel: Efforts to develop business supersonic jets are being revisited, with developments in jet engine technology aimed at decreasing the sonic boom and bettering gas efficiency.
